‘Green Hornet’ star Edward Furlong jailed

edwards Los Angeles, Jan 12 (THAINDIAN NEWS) “Green Hornet” star Edward Furlong was thrown into jail by a judge for violating a restraining order.

The actor who is also famous for his role as the young boy in “Terminator 2” was slapped with the restraining order sometime ago. He was ordered to stay 100 yards away from his estranged wife but tit seems that order was violated last November.

The judge heard the violation and gave the actor probation. When the hearing for the probation was called last Tuesday, the court was told again that Furlong has violated the probation as well.

Subsequently, the judge threw the actor into jail and ordered a $75,000 bail bond on him. The amount was paid and Furlong never got to spend so much time behind bars.

Furlong and wife, Rachael Kneeland are going through challenges which has resulted in separation of the couple. Furlong has been trying to get back into the life of Kneeland and that has caused her to seek the restraining order. It however seems that nothing-not even the restraining order- can get him to stop trying to get close to his wife again.
